( PLEASE BE AWARE THAT THERE ARE SCAMMERS OUT THERE! SOME KEY ELEMENTS THEY GET WRONG IS THE PRICE ! CANADA GOOSE EGGS COST 50-100$ EACH! GOSLINGS $100-150 EACH (IN AVERAGE)!! THEY REQUIRE A FEDERAL WATERFOWL TRANSFER DOCUMENT WITH ALL PURCHASE DETAILS, AT THE LATEST LATEST UPON RECEIPT!! THEY MUST HAVE A BREEDERS /SALES/DISPOSAL PERMIT TO SELL TO YOU! CANADA GEESE ARE FEDERALLY PROTECTED! DO YOUR RESEARCH! IF THEY HAVE GOSLINGS OR EGGS IN DECEMBER, THEY ARE LIKELY NOT LEGIT!! EDUCATE YOURSELF ON THE BREEDING TIMELINES & MOST LIKELY AVAILABILITY! I PRAY THIS HELPS!! YOU CAN CONTACT A WARDEN IN THEIR STATE OR THEIR PERMIT DEPARTMENT AND CONFIRM THEY HAVE A BREEDERS PERMIT!! )
